ExSat Forms Alliance with BitTrade to Boost Bitcoin Scalability
In Brief
exSat has partnered with BitTrade, which will function as a Data Validator node in its network, representing its first cooperation with a licensed entity.

Docking Layer exSat announced a strategic collaboration with a cryptocurrency exchange BitTrade , which will act as one of the Data Validator nodes in exSat’s network. This partnership signifies exSat’s first engagement with a licensed institution, aimed at strengthening scalability solutions and advancing the Bitcoin ecosystem.
"Welcoming BitTrade as a validator is a pivotal achievement for exSat as we aim to secure over 51% of the BTC hashrate and accumulate upwards of 10,000 staked BTC to bolster the network’s safety and efficiency,\" stated Huaqiang Wen, Founder of exSat. \"BitTrade’s robust BTC staking initiative aligns seamlessly with our objectives, enabling them to contribute immediately and gain from this alliance,\" he continued.
BitTrade is a prominent cryptocurrency exchange in Japan, recognized for managing the highest volume of coins in the nation and adopting a localization approach in its operations. The platform offers two primary market types: a simple swap service designed for the preferences of Japanese users and a conventional order book market service. Additionally, it features a variety of financial products, including interest-bearing accounts for Bitcoin.

exSat is designed to address the fundamental scalability and interoperability challenges facing Bitcoin. It incorporates a Data Availability (DA) Layer along with a Decentralized Indexer, enhancing Bitcoin’s data handling capabilities to advance scalability, security, and interoperability within its ecosystem. This setup allows for seamless integration of Bitcoin with various Layer 2 solutions, creating a robust platform for smart contracts and complex business logic applications.
Recently, exSat introduced SpiderPool as a validator and synchronizer node. With BitTrade now joining as the second validator, this enhancement is expected to fortify the company’s commitment to building a robust network in preparation for its upcoming launch.
